A report by the United Nations Office on Drugs and Crime in Nigeria indicates that 14.4% of people between the ages of 15 and 64 abuse drugs, that is an estimated 14.3 million people with the larger percentage being youths. Drug abuse is a significant social and public issue in Nigeria as it is in many parts of the world. Several factors contribute to the problem of drug abuse in Nigeria and despite the measures put in place to combat the issue; drug abuse remains a complex challenge in Nigeria. Addressing this issue requires a multi-prolonged approach that will involve prevention, education, enforcement, and treatment to tackle both the supply and demand sides of the issue; we require the collective effort of everyone to persist in the fight against the issue of drug abuse.
